Output 7bcbab7d31787716e7f86cd96fae419ff9c1a7bea7c37ca5f050d7aa14626e56:0

value
43616386
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f44375e9e0966e29963d524458fd2514fca1502e OP_EQUAL
address
3PxZcbTwedQKjL2qXGP8oUg9gNXvDrFhuA
transaction
7bcbab7d31787716e7f86cd96fae419ff9c1a7bea7c37ca5f050d7aa14626e56
confirmations
517901
spent
true